How Much Value Does a New Kitchen Add? 

One of the biggest questions asked by new homeowners or those looking to put their property on the market is: how much does a new kitchen add to house value? Fortunately for many, studies suggest a kitchen renovation can add value by up to 10%. Although some properties will come newly renovated it is a great idea for potential buyers to remodel their kitchen space for further return on investment later down the line.

Top Tips on Increasing Home Value

When renovating your kitchen to increase home value, there are a few things to consider. It’s vital to renovate effectively, with modern colours, and styles and install popular kitchen features that potential homeowners will find useful as well as many more that include: 

Opt for Stylish Flooring

When considering a kitchen renovation, don’t overlook the importance of updating your kitchen flooring. Opt for stylish and modern flooring options that can transform the overall look and feel of your kitchen. If your current flooring is outdated or worn out, replacing it can be a great starting point for your renovation project.

New kitchen flooring not only enhances the aesthetics but also improves functionality and ease of maintenance. From trendy tiles to durable hardwood or solid surface options, choosing the right flooring can set the tone for the rest of your kitchen upgrade, creating a space that is not only visually appealing but also practical and enjoyable to use.

Keep Within Your Budget

Staying within your budget when renovating your kitchen is crucial, especially considering that the average cost of a kitchen renovation ranges from £10,000 to £30,000. Yet by choosing affordable worktop surfaces like solid surfaces, you can make smart financial decisions without sacrificing quality or style. 

Choose Modern Lighting 

To keep the costs down, try playing around with your current kitchen lighting. Whether you are looking to make use of natural lighting and install bi-folding doors or french doors, double-glazed windows, or install floor LED lighting, a kitchen should be a bright living space for homeowners to carry out day-to-day activities. 

Replace Cabinets 

A kitchen transformation doesn’t always require you to spend a fortune. By focusing on key elements like cabinets and door handles, you can easily refresh the look of your kitchen without a complete overhaul. Whether you choose to replace outdated cabinets with modern ones or simply update the door handles for a fresh touch, these small changes can have a significant impact on the overall appearance of your kitchen whilst giving it a new lease of life.

Upgrading cabinets can provide better storage solutions and a more organised space, while new door handles can add a touch of style and sophistication. These budget-friendly updates allow you to create a whole new elegant and streamlined look to your kitchen, breathing new life into the space without the need for a major renovation.

Is it Worth Putting a Brand New Kitchen in to Sell a House?

Deciding whether to put in a new kitchen to sell a house depends on several factors, including the current state of the existing kitchen and the overall condition of the property. A well-designed and modern kitchen renovation can be a major selling point, attracting buyers and potentially leading to a quicker sale at a higher price, especially in a seller’s market.

It’s essential to consider the potential return on investment and the overall appeal of the property. A renovated kitchen can create a positive impression and set the home apart from the competition, making it a worthwhile consideration for sellers looking to maximise their property’s value.

What is The Biggest Expense in a Kitchen Remodel?

The biggest expense in a kitchen remodel is often the cabinetry and built in kitchen appliances. Quality cabinets can be quite expensive, especially if you opt for custom-made or high-end options. Investing in top-of-the-line modern appliances can significantly impact the overall budget of the remodel. Careful planning and budgeting are crucial to managing costs effectively while achieving the desired results in a kitchen renovation.
